After swapping the right/left component on componentOrientation, if user reset/remove+add another to either left/right won't it cause confusion?
For example in this piece of code the frame ends up containing component one to right and another to left though I'm adding both the component to right.
JSplitPane jsp = new JSplitPane(JSplitPane.HORIZONTAL_SPLIT,
null, new JButton("Right_First"));
jsp.setComponentOrientation(ComponentOrientation.RIGHT_TO_LEFT);
jsp.setRightComponent(new JButton("Right_Second"));
JFrame frame = new JFrame();
frame.add(jsp);
frame.pack();
frame.setVisible(true);
